Visual Basic Paradigm Object-based and Event-driven Appeared in 1991 ( 1991 ) Developer Microsoft Stable release VB6 (1998) Typing discipline Static , strong Influenced by QuickBASIC Influenced Visual Basic .NET , Gambas , REALbasic , Basic4ppc OS Microsoft Windows , MS-DOS Website msdn.microsoft.com Visual Basic ( VB ) is the third-generation event-driven programming language and integrated development environment (IDE) from Microsoft for its COM programming model. VB is also considered a relatively easy to learn and use programming language, because of its graphical development features and BASIC heritage.
